Whatever you do - STAY AWAY! I arrived Thursday to check-in and from the moment I entered the drive way I had a bad feeling. The photos that are online are a complete lie. This place is run down and disgusting. But I had a reservation and I was coming off a long drive so I wanted to give this place the benefit of a doubt. Maybe the room would be nice - WRONG! When my husband and I went inside to ask if we could check-in early (we arrived in town at 1:45pm). The woman at the desk (the only redeeming this about this place) said she would check. As she was getting ready to see if our room was ready the man working at the computer next to her jumped up and said "I need to check something first. Besides they're early." He got on her computer and proceeded to click around for 10 minutes while the rest of us stood there awkwardly. When he was finally done the woman proceeded to check us in. Once I gave her my credit card she informed me that there would be an $85 hold placed on the card for incidentals. I'm sorry what?? I've been on the road for 10 days throughout the Southwest and no one has done that. She asks if she can place the hold to which I responded "I guess so" since I felt like there was nothing else I could do. Once she had my money locked in she gave me the normal paperwork to sign. She made sure to remind me that there would be a fee charged if my husband or I smoked anything of any kind in the room. Now I was annoyed. I don't smoke (if you do that's fine!) but she pretty much made me feel like she thought I planned to start a cigar lounge in her hotel. Then she proceeded to tell her where should park my car. This was not a recommendation this was her telling me which parking space was my assigned space. Weird. Not bad necessarily but weird. We head up to our room - a King Suite apparently - on the second floor. The room is directly over the lobby and on our way there I pass thru a cloud of marijuana smoke from somewhere. Nice. Again I don't care if you smoke but I have a feeling that these people make a habit of collecting on that no smoking deposit here. Our room is at the end of the hall. Outside our door is a broom and dustpan FULL OF CIGARETTE BUTTS. I can't make this up! To get into the room you open the door and step down. WTF. The room is plain and weirdly laid out. Shabby and not like the photos online. I went thru the room checking it out like I do at every place I stay. I stepped into the bathroom and lost it. There were "particles" floating in the toilet and there was a ring around the bowl. So someone took a sh*t in there and left something behind and housekeeping didn't think to clean???? The shower had this hard white crystallized crap in the bottom of the tub. Not idea what it was. Hubby thought it might be ice but after testing it with his pocket knife determined it wasn't. DISGUSTING. Under the sink was a lump of red...something. And the sinks had white junk in them as well. So we headed downstairs and told the woman at the desk we wouldn't be staying and described the HORROR of the room upstairs. She was genuinely surprised and said she hadn't checked after housekeeping had been thru. I'm sorry - that was AFTER someone cleaned?? She offered us another room which I declined and we left. She was nice but not nice enough to make up for that. Two hours later I get an email saying that the $85 hold will be released in the next day or so BUT I will be charged for the room since it was a late cancellation. F*ck that. I am waiting to hear back from the manager but there is no way I am paying for that room. Do yourself and your family a favor and stay far away from this place. Bottom Line: A no frills but comfortable place to stay while in Durango and a great staff…read more My husband and I stayed at the Homewood Suites in Durango for three nights. We booked a King Suite. We didn't plan to use the kitchenette but we appreciated having the extra space to spread out. The bed was comfortable and overall the room was clean. When we stayed there was not maid service other than trash pickup and a towel refresh. The hotel has a hot breakfast that starts at 6:30am. We appreciated the convenience of a quick bite to eat before heading out for our daily adventure. Overall breakfast was satisfying. We particularly liked the tortilla, egg, bacon and potato casserole dish. The hotel is located several miles from historic Durango where many of the town's popular restaurants and shops are located. We were fine with driving to historic Durango but there are some hotel options that are within walking distance of the historic district. As far as amenities, the hotel has a gym, indoor pool and hot tub and guest laundry. The laundry room was clean and had two "speed queen" washers and two dryers. The wash cycle was a speedy 23 minutes but the dry cycle was more like 50 minutes. I definitely appreciated being able to wash our hiking clothes before heading to our next destination. One thing that really impressed me about the hotel is that I left an item behind and they called me to let me know. I stay in a lot of hotels each year and although I don't leave stuff behind too often, I don't think many of them would take the initiative to call a guest about a lost item. A few minor nits - there was leftover drinks and food in our fridge from the previous guest that I thought house keeping should have cleared out. Also, the sodas in the vending machine are expired. One Diet Coke I got expired four months ago and the other Diet Coke I got expired six months ago. The irony is that the hotel is located next to the Coca-Cola distribution plant.
